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:25 mins
Total Time:40 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 2 pieces Bo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 1 cup All-purpose flour
  • 2 pieces Large eggs
  • 2 tablespoons Water
  • 1 cup Gr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 cup Panko breadcrumbs
  • 3 tablespoons Vegetable oil
  • 2 tablespoons Unsalted butter
  • 3 pieces Gar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 cup Chicken broth
  • 0.25 cup Heavy cream
  • 3 tablespoons L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on Lemon zest
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h parsley, chopped

Directions

Step 1

Slice each chicken breast horizontally into two thinner cutlets. Pound them gently with a meat mallet until they are uniform in thickness. Season both sides of the chicken with salt and pepper.

Step 2

Set up a dredging station with three shallow bowls. In the first bowl, place the flour. In the second bowl, whisk together the eggs and water. In the third bowl, combine the grated Parmesan cheese and panko breadcrumbs.

Step 3

Dredge each chicken cutlet in the flour, shaking off the excess. Dip it into the egg mixture, allowing the excess to drip off, and finally coat it in the Parmesan-panko mixture, pressing gently to adhere.

Step 4

Heat the v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Working in batches, cook the chicken cutlets for 3-4 minutes per side, or until golden brown and cooked through. Transfer them to a plate lined with paper towels to drain any excess oil.

Step 5

In the same skillet, reduce the heat to medium and add the butter. Once melted, stir in the minced garlic and cook for about 1 minute until fragrant.

Step 6

Add the chicken broth to the skillet and bring it to a gentle simmer,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om of the pan.

Step 7

Stir in the heavy cream, lemon juice, and lemon zest. Let the sauce simmer for 2-3 minutes until slightly thickened.

Step 8

Return the chicken cutlets to the skillet, spooning the sauce over them. Cook for another 2 minutes to heat the chicken through.

Step 9

Garnish with fresh parsley and serve immediately. Pair with a side of roasted vegetables, mashed potatoes, or a fresh salad for a complete meal.
